최신 웹 개발 튜토리얼
 

표 행 컬렉션

<표 개체

테이블에 얼마나 많은 행을 알아보십시오 :

var x = document.getElementById("myTable").rows.length;

X의 결과는 다음과 같습니다

2
»그것을 자신을 시도

"Try it Yourself" 아래의 예.


정의 및 사용

Rows 컬렉션의 모든 컬렉션 반환 <tr> 테이블의 요소를.

Note: 그들은 소스 코드에 나타나는 컬렉션의 요소가 분류되어 있습니다.

팁 : 사용 insertRow() 에 새 행을 생성하는 방법 (<tr>) .

팁 : 사용 deleteRow() 행을 제거하는 방법.

팁 : 사용 insertCell() 새로운 세포를 만드는 방법 (<td>) .

팁 : 사용 deleteCell() 셀을 삭제하는 방법.

팁 : 사용하여 세포의 모든 컬렉션을 반환하는 모음을 <td> 또는 <th> 테이블의 요소를.


브라우저 지원

수집
rows

통사론

tableObject .rows

등록

재산 기술
length 의 수를 돌려줍니다 <tr> 컬렉션의 요소를.

참고 :이 속성은 읽기 전용

행동 양식

방법 기술
[ index ] 수익 <tr> 지정된 인덱스 컬렉션에서 요소 (starts at 0) .

주 : 인덱스 번호가 범위를 벗어 경우는 null를 돌려줍니다
item( index ) 수익 <tr> 지정된 인덱스 컬렉션에서 요소 (starts at 0) .

주 : 인덱스 번호가 범위를 벗어 경우는 null를 돌려줍니다
namedItem( id ) 반품 <tr> 지정된 ID를 가진 컬렉션에서 요소를.

참고 : ID가 존재하지 않는 경우는 null를 돌려줍니다

기술적 세부 사항

DOM 버전 : 코어 레벨 2 문서 객체
반환 값 : 모든 나타내는 HTMLCollection 객체 <tr> 요소 <table> 요소. 그들은 소스 코드에 나타나는 컬렉션의 요소는 분류되어 있습니다

예

더 예

[인덱스]

최초의 innerHTML 경고 <tr> 요소 (index 0) 테이블을 :

alert(document.getElementById("myTable").rows[0].innerHTML;
»그것을 자신을 시도

item( index )

최초의 innerHTML 경고 <tr> 요소 (index 0) 테이블을 :

alert(document.getElementById("myTable").rows.item(0).innerHTML);
»그것을 자신을 시도

namedItem( id )

의 innerHTML 경고 <tr> 표에서 ID = "myRow"와 소자 :

alert(document.getElementById("myTable").rows.namedItem("myRow").innerHTML);
»그것을 자신을 시도

첫 번째 테이블 셀의 내용을 변경합니다 :

var x = document.getElementById("myTable").rows[0].cells;
x[0].innerHTML = "NEW CONTENT";
»그것을 자신을 시도

관련 페이지

HTML 참조 : HTML <tr> 태그

자바 스크립트 참조 : HTML DOM TableRow 개체


<표 개체